My fiance and I did a resort dive in Cancun last year and loved it. We're about to complete our OW Certifications and are looking to do a short diving trip (4 nights) to warm water in April. We are thinking Florida or somewhere in the Caribbean and want to spend about $1500 total for air and hotel for 2 people.

Any suggestions?

Thanks!!
 
The upper Florida Keys. Without a doubt. That's the first place I went when I was certified in a cold, dark quarry 30 years ago and I still love the Keys.

Contact speargirl here for a GREAT room rate in Key Largo.
 
I will second Debbiedivers suggestion. Key Largo-Warm water, excellent reefs and wrecks, lots of dive shops. And it is cheap compared to going to Mexico or the Caribbean.
